On Thu, 2 Dec 2004, Brian Dean wrote:

> Hi Ted,
>
> On Thu, Dec 02, 2004 at 03:39:02PM -0800, Theodore A. Roth wrote:
>
> > I need some volunteers with can128 chips and the original jtagice box. I
> > added can128 support to avarice and Brian Dean gave it a test drive.
> > Unfortunately, he didn't have success programming the device. He was
> > running an older firmware version in his box and we are curious if using
> > the latest firmware will help. I'd like to eleminate firmware being the
> > problem before I try and figure out if the config data is wrong by
> > digging through all the magic numbers.
>
> Actually, I just got that going about an hour ago.  I had to get
> access to a Windows box so I could upgrade the firmware on my JTAGICE
> but after doing that, avarice now programs the chip just fine.  So
> does AVRDUDE using the latest firmware for the STK500, so the problem
> was indeed a firmware issue afterall.
